What is the summary of the four agreements full book pdf?

4 Answers2025-08-08 20:17:15
'The Four Agreements' by Don Miguel Ruiz has been a transformative read for me. The book distills ancient Toltec wisdom into four simple but profound principles: Be impeccable with your word, don’t take anything personally, don’t make assumptions, and always do your best. Each agreement is like a key to unlocking personal freedom and happiness. The first agreement, about the power of words, resonated with me the most—how our speech shapes our reality. The second, not taking things personally, is a game-changer for relationships. The third, avoiding assumptions, saves so much unnecessary drama. And the fourth, doing your best, is a gentle reminder that perfection isn’t the goal. The book’s blend of philosophy and practicality makes it a timeless guide for anyone seeking inner peace.
